Move from AI experiments to useful enterprise systems
Access to powerful models does not automatically create reliable business value. Enterprise AI succeeds when the use case, information, workflow, controls, evaluation methods, integrations, and human responsibilities are designed as one system.
Ingenuity helps organizations design governed AI systems, intelligent workflows, and decision-support capabilities grounded in reliable enterprise information. The goal is not AI for its own sake. It is to improve how work is performed, how information becomes usable, and how better decisions are made.
Where we help
Identify AI opportunities worth pursuing
We help distinguish valuable use cases from attractive demonstrations by examining the decision or workflow being improved, the information available, the consequences of error, the integration environment, and the human ownership required for the system to operate responsibly.
Improve the information foundation
AI systems amplify the strengths and weaknesses of the information they depend on. We help address fragmented, stale, contradictory, poorly structured, or difficult-to-retrieve information so AI outputs can be grounded in more trustworthy enterprise context.
Automate work without losing control
Automation should make workflows more effective without obscuring accountability. We design human-in-the-loop patterns, workflow orchestration, escalation paths, and auditability so automation supports the operating model rather than creating a new black box.
Design decision-support systems
We connect signals, context, analysis, and recommended actions into tools that help people make better decisions. This may include AI-assisted search, summarization, workflow intelligence, operational decision support, or agentic patterns where the boundaries and oversight are explicit.
Trust is an engineering requirement
Useful AI needs clear success criteria. We define evaluation around the task being performed, not only the model being used. Depending on the context, that may include correctness, retrieval quality, traceability, security, human review, failure handling, latency, cost, and operational reliability.
For higher-consequence environments, governance and security are treated as design inputs from the beginning rather than documentation added after a prototype is complete.
How we work
- Start with the decision or workflow. Define the business outcome before choosing the AI technique.
- Map the information environment. Understand what the system needs to know and where that information comes from.
- Prototype with evaluation built in. Test usefulness, failure modes, and safeguards early.
- Integrate with real operations. Connect AI to existing systems, permissions, workflows, and accountability.
- Scale only when evidence supports it. Move from experiment to production based on demonstrated value and operational readiness.
